Instinct and Survival Mechanics

Feral heart characters are guided by immediate survival needs, reacting to threats and opportunities with heightened senses. Their decisions prioritize safety, territory, and belonging over long-term strategy, making them volatile yet unpredictable allies.

Narrative tools like timed challenges, resource scarcity, and environmental pressure amplify their instincts. Designers use these mechanics to test whether characters will cling to humanity or surrender fully to impulse under stress.

Emotional Volatility and Moral Ambiguity

These characters display rapid mood shifts, swinging between devotion, rage, fear, and loyalty. Such volatility creates dramatic tension, forcing allies to interpret actions without clear emotional cues.

Moral ambiguity emerges when feral heart characters follow a personal code that conflicts with group norms. They may harm to protect, steal to survive, or betray to test loyalty, challenging players to define justice in a gray world.

Backstory and Transformation Arcs

Many feral heart characters originate from trauma, isolation, or ritual that reshaped their psychology. Their past is often fragmented, recalled in flashes that inform present reactions without clear linear narrative.

Transformation arcs focus on control versus surrender. Stories track milestones like forming trust, risking vulnerability, and choosing restraint, showing whether they can integrate instincts without losing identity.

Design Tips for Writers and Game Masters

Effective feral heart characters require consistent internal logic and observable triggers. Writers should map sensory cues, environmental stressors, and relationship bonds that drive instinctive reactions.

Providing subtle agency within instinctive behavior keeps characters engaging. Allow players to channel impulses into focused goals, turning raw reactions into strategic choices that advance the narrative.

How do I balance feral instincts with character agency?

Define clear instinct triggers and offer controlled choices, such as yielding to a primal urge with meaningful consequences or resisting at personal cost, so players feel impact without losing control.

What are common pitfalls when writing feral heart characters?

Avoid reducing them to endless rage or animal caricatures; instead, layer contradictions like moments of tenderness, strategic thinking, and fear to maintain depth and relatability.

Can a feral heart character ever achieve lasting trust?

Yes, when trust is built through repeated, low-risk positive interactions and protected by rituals or external commitments that honor their need for safety and predictability.
